Sentences with phrase «equity shareholders»

"Equity shareholders" refers to individuals or entities who hold shares or ownership in a company. These shareholders have an ownership stake in the company and are entitled to a share of the company's profits and the right to vote on important matters. In simple terms, equity shareholders are the owners of a company who have invested their money and hold a portion of the company's ownership. Full definition
